Brighton & Hove Albion host Fulham at The American Express Community Stadium in a crucial Premier League clash on Saturday.

Brighton and Fulham have each suffered defeats in their most recent Premier League fixtures. The Seagulls were defeated 2-1 by Manchester City, and Fulham faced a 2-0 loss to Tottenham Hotspur. In their respective last five Premier League matches, Brighton recorded no wins, three losses, and two draws, whereas Fulham secured two wins, endured two losses, and settled for one draw.

In the previous 14 head-to-head encounters, Fulham has secured the majority of victories. Brighton emerged victorious in 5 matches, while Fulham triumphed in 6, and 3 matches concluded in draws. Notably, Fulham has remained unbeaten against Brighton & Hove Albion in their last 7 meetings, winning 4 times and drawing 3.

Currently, Brighton & Hove Albion rank 7th, while Fulham hold 13th position in the league table. The match is very crucial for both teams in various contexts. Brighton will be eagerly fighting to stop their losing campaign and taste a win, On the other hand, Fulham will be giving their all to register more wins after losing to Tottenham Hotspur.

Following their unsuccessful attempt to defeat Manchester City at Etihad Stadium, Brighton is now directing all their efforts towards winning the upcoming match against Fulham on their home turf. This presents an excellent opportunity for the host to break their streak of winless matches. Meanwhile, Fulham will be looking to bounce back from their recent 2-0 loss to Tottenham Hotspur. It’s worth noting that Fulham has managed only one victory in their last six away matches in the Premier League.

While Fulham may trail behind Brighton in the rankings, the visiting team has secured three victories in their nine matches played. Fulham’s top-flight wins have been against Everton, Luton Town, and Sheffield United, underscoring their potential. On the other hand, Brighton has exhibited a more favorable home record in the Premier League compared to their away results. The Seagulls have suffered just two defeats in their last 13 home games, highlighting the host’s advantage in this context.
